The invention discloses a three-point one-line method and system for measuring superelevation of a ship, computer equipment and a storage medium. According to the invention, a horizontal laser line is arranged at a navigable channel in front of a bridge, and the superelevation range of a ship is limited through the laser line; if the ship is lower than the laser line, it is proved that the height of the ship is normal, and warning is not needed; if the ship is higher than the laser line when the ship passes, it is proved that the ship is overhigh, and a warning signal needs to be sent to the ship; and therefore, the height of the ship is intelligently detected, and an over-height warning signal is sent to the ship when the ship is overhigh, so the ship can safely pass through the bridge, and accidents are avoided.
